What can we learn from David's sin and fall?

Answered in 1 source

David's fall teaches us about the danger of complacency and the need for vigilance in our spiritual lives.

David’s sin serves as a stark warning to all believers about the dangers of complacency. Despite his past victories and standing with God, he became idle and careless, which led to his downfall. The narrative encourages Christians to remain alert and dependent on God, as anyone, regardless of their previous faithfulness, can fall into sin. It underscores the importance of staying engaged with God’s Word and community, recognizing the subtle ways in which sin can creep into our lives when we become lax in our spiritual disciplines.
Scripture References: 2 Samuel 11
